What is an AI Coding Trainer job?

An AI Coding Trainer is responsible for teaching and mentoring AI models in coding and software development. This role involves curating datasets, reviewing AI-generated code, and providing feedback to improve the model's accuracy and efficiency. AI Coding Trainers often work with large language models, ensuring they understand best coding practices, debugging techniques, and industry standards. Their goal is to enhance the AI's ability to assist programmers in writing, reviewing, and optimizing code.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Ai Coding Trainer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an AI Coding Trainer, you need a strong foundation in programming languages (such as Python), machine learning concepts, and experience teaching technical subjects, often backed by a degree in computer science or a related field. Hands-on familiarity with development environments, AI frameworks (like TensorFlow or PyTorch), and professional certifications in AI or data science are highly valued. Excellent communication, patience, and the ability to convey complex ideas clearly are essential soft skills for this role. These skills are important because they ensure trainers can effectively support learners, adapt to different skill levels, and stay current in a rapidly evolving field.

What are some typical responsibilities of an AI Coding Trainer on a day-to-day basis?

As an AI Coding Trainer, your typical day may involve preparing and delivering interactive lessons or workshops on AI programming concepts, designing practical coding exercises, and providing individualized feedback to learners. You may also collaborate with curriculum developers to keep course content current and industry-relevant, and work closely with students to help troubleshoot technical challenges. Regularly assessing learner progress and adapting instruction methods to accommodate diverse learning styles are key parts of the role. This position often requires a mix of independent work and teamwork within a supportive educational or corporate training environment.

Maximus TCS (Technology and Consulting Services) Internal Job Profile Code: TCS195, T3, Band 6

Job-Specific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

- Designs, develops, trains, evaluates, and integrates AI/ML models and algorithms supporting Government operational systems

- Prepares and structures data for machine learning pipelines, feature engineering, and model lifecycle management

- Implements model monitoring, performance validation, traceability, and reproducibility of AI artifacts

- Integrates AI/ML capabilities into software applications and system architectures using APIs and microservices

- Supports DevSecOps activities including CI/CD pipelines, automated testing, and secure deployment

- Ensures solutions comply with DoD cybersecurity, RMF, data protection, and Responsible AI policies

- Supports system accreditation, documentation, testing, and evaluation activities

- Collaborates with Government and contractor teams across development, integration, and readiness environments

- Participates in Agile program increment (PI) planning and activities requiring periodic travels

Job-Specific Minimum Requirements:

- Active Secret security clearance required

- Bachelor’s degree in related field required
- A Master’s degree may substitute for 2 years of experience
- 5 years of experience in the functional area

- 3 years of demonstrated experience designing, developing, training, and evaluating machine learning models using industry-standard frameworks (e.g., TensorFlow, PyTorch, scikit-learn).

- 3 years of experience with programming languages commonly used in AI/ML development, such as Python, and supporting languages (e.g., SQL, Java, C++).

- 3 years demonstrated experience of machine learning concepts, including supervised and unsupervised learning, model evaluation techniques, and feature engineering.

- Demonstrated experience in preparing, conducting, and documenting various systems tests and results to verify system operability and compliance with project standards and requirements.

- 3 years of experience testing web-based applications.

- 3 years of experience participating in software development programs or projects.

- Demonstrated experience with relational databases, RESTful API development and communication, and system integrations.

- 5 years of experience with Jenkins and GitLab.

- Experience structuring data so it can be integrated into machine learning technologies or AI capabilities.

Preferred Skills and Qualifications:

- Experience using Agile Test-Driven Development

- Experience integrating into DoD DevSecOps environments

- 5 years of experience with CI/CD software development

- Experience supporting RMF accreditation and security assessment activities

- Experience with model monitoring, explainability, and Responsible AI practices

- Experience integrating AI/ML services into operational dashboards or decision support platforms
